The Manufacturing Test Engineering (MTE) Group is a core member in the Manufacturing and Strategic Sourcing (M&S) Organization, which is part of the Experience and Devices (E+D) Group at Microsoft. The MTE Group is responsible for developing testers for testing of all Microsoft Branded hardware devices in manufacturing. We develop partnerships with our internal development teams and third party external suppliers to deliver high-quality test solutions that delight our customers and deliver a fantastic Windows experience.

Qualifications
NECESSARY EXPERIENCES:
• A minimum of 10 years industry experience with 3+ years of experience in designing and developing system level test stations.
• Experience with all phases of test station development including design, prototype, validation and deployment.
• Demonstrated experience in designing electrical interfaces to test high speed digital and analog signals.
• Hand-on experience in schematic design using Cadence tools.
• Hand-on experience troubleshooting failure modes of production test systems.
• Proficiency with Statistical analysis methods. Ability to interpret measurement data produced by Gauge R&R validation exercises.
